What a wonderful experience, we stayed 2 nights at Rock House for dinner bed and breakfast. Our hosts, Penny and Roland Kennedy made us feel so special and were great fun to spend the evening with. The bedroom was incredibly comfortable, freshly furnished with wonderful fabrics and French furniture, there were even flowers in the bathroom. The bedroom had its own terrace with pretty table and chairs where we had our breakfast basking in the sunshine watching red squirrels busy in the larch trees. The house is contemporary, and worthy of a design award. Recently built with a mass of glass through which you have jaw dropping views up and down Loch Tay from an elevated position. We had dinner out on the covered terrace overlooking the Loch, cooked by Penny who can only described as a fantastic cook, assisted by Roland cooking on his new, very flash gas barbeque. I came away with a handful of recipes she was kind enough to share with me. It is certainly a B&B with a difference. They also have 2 holiday cottages which I would be happy to live in!
